            <inserted>This Bill recognises Torrens University Australia through an Act of the South Australian Parliament, and insofar as it is within the legislative powers of the State, facilitates the provision of higher education services by the University.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000013">
            <inserted>Established as a private company under the Corporations Act, Torrens University is a welcome addition to the South Australian higher education sector and will in time, make a significant contribution to Adelaide as a learning city.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000014">
            <inserted>The outcome of this Bill is to acknowledge Torrens University as part of the global Laureate International Education brand and will ensure the University is recognised in South Australia alongside other universities.</inserted>

              <subheading>Explanation of Clauses</subheading>
            </in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000017">
            <item>
              <inserted>1—Short title</inserted>
            </item>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000018">
            <item>
              <inserted>2—Commencement</inserted>
            </item>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000019">
            <inserted>These clauses are formal.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000020">
            <inserted>3—Interpretation</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000021">
            <inserted>This clause defines key terms used in the Bill.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000022">
            <inserted>4—Recognition of University</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000023">
            <inserted>This clause recognises Torrens University Australia, and provides that it is not an agency or instrumentality of the Crown in right of South Australia.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000024">
            <inserted>5—Principles to be observed by the University</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000025">
            <inserted>This clause sets out that Torrens University Australia should establish principles to be observed by the University in respect of the management of the University.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000026">
            <inserted>6—Declaration of logo</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000027">
            <inserted>This clause enables the Minister to declare a particular design to be a logo of the University, with such logos forming part of the official insignia of the University and hence being protected under proposed section 7 of the measure, as well as other applicable State or Commonwealth laws.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000028">
            <inserted>7—Protection of proprietary interests of University</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000029">
            <inserted>This clause creates an offence for a person to use certain names and insignia without the permission of the University, and sets out procedural provisions in respect of how that permission may be given. The clause also confers a right to seek an injunction restraining a breach of the proposed section in the Supreme Court.</inserted>
          </text>
          <page num="6370" />
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000030">
            <inserted>8—Gifts etc to University</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000031">
            <inserted>This clause clarifies that a person may, by their trust, give property to particular elements of the University, rather than just the University as a whole.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000032">
            <inserted>9—Minor's legal capacity in relation to contracts etc</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000033">
            <inserted>This clause enables minors—that, is students under the age of 18 years—to enter contracts in relation to their education at the University, and other matters to be prescribed by the regulations.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000034">
            <inserted>10—Governing body of University to notify Minister of certain events</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000035">
            <inserted>This clause requires the governing body of the University to advise the Minister of changes to its composition, and of the occurrence of other events of a kind to be prescribed by regulation.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000036">
            <inserted>11—Annual report</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000037">
            <inserted>This clause requires the governing body of the University to provide the Minister with an annual report of its operations. This report must be laid before both Houses of Parliament.</inserted>
          </text>
          <text continued="true" id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000038">
            <inserted>12—Regulations</inserted>
          </text>
          <text id="20130704c74a42fc418f401480000039">
            <inserted>This clause is a standard regulation making power.</inserted>
